About this role

Job Description

Montgomery College, Takoma Park-Silver Spring campus is seeking an outstanding full-time Physical Therapy Assistant faculty member beginning January 2027. We are seeking an enthusiastic professional with a strong commitment to health science education and the ability to motivate and engage students to succeed.

The Physical Therapist Assistant Program at Montgomery College is accredited by the Commission on Accreditation in Physical Therapy Education (CAPTE). This position is part of a collective bargaining unit.  

The successful candidate will demonstrate a commitment to student success, working in a multi-cultural environment, commitment to the community college mission, and have effective oral and written communication skills. Outstanding candidates with a passion for teaching physical therapy are particularly encouraged to apply to join the dedicated faculty of the Montgomery College Allied Health Sciences Department.

Teaching assignments may include various delivery modes, such as face-to-face, on-line, hybrid and/or blended formats during days, evenings and weekends. Montgomery College has multiple campuses and faculty may be assigned to teach in-person at any of these campuses and teach online. This position is part of a collective bargaining unit. 

 

Duties include but are not limited to: 

  • Teach a variety of didactic, laboratory, and clinical courses within the Physical Therapy Assistant program.  
  • Teach 30 semester hours per academic year. Opportunities may exist to teach summer classes. 
  • Participate in accreditation activities and abide by accreditation guidelines and standards. 
  • Participate in discipline-related activities such as program evaluation, curriculum design, and outcomes assessment and evaluation. 
  • Provide support to the program and clinical coordinator as needed. 
  • Travel within the DC, Maryland, and Virginia area to visit clinical sites affiliated with the program. 
  • Faculty members are expected to serve on departmental, campus, and/or college committees, hold office hours, advise students, participate in course and program assessment, and maintain an active personal program of professional development and continuous learning. 

 

Required Qualifications:  

  • Bachelor’s degree  
  • Active PT license or PTA license  
  • Current Maryland license, in good standing, or eligibility to obtain a Maryland License. 
  • Three (3) years full-time or equivalent post-licensure clinical experience in physical therapy practice in any United States jurisdiction. 
  • Demonstrated excellence in classroom instruction using a variety of teaching methods.  
  • Experience integrating technology into course delivery including the use of a learning management system (LMS). 
  • Experience utilizing high-impact teaching pedagogies to foster student engagement and active learning.  
  • Demonstrated commitment to inclusive and equitable teaching practices and support of a diverse student population.  
  • Demonstrated effective collaboration with colleagues. 
  • Eligible applicants must currently be authorized to work in the United States and not require employer visa sponsorship 

 

Preferred Qualifications:  

  • Master’s degree  
  • Experience teaching college-level physical therapy using research-based instructional strategies 
  • Evidence of commitment to professional development and scholarly activities. 
  • Experience supporting students to overcome barriers to academic success. 

 

Hiring Range: $64,510 - $98,220
